Italian motorways and security!

Hi fellows,
during these days Italian channels are talking about saturday nights' slaughters. In Italy, in the last 5 years a number of young people died on the motorways, or roads in general, and that number is equal to a town of average size. Young people usually go back home from the disco and in the most of the cases they are drunk, or at least the level of alcohol in his blood is quite high according to the Italian laws. I think a beer or two are enough to be over the allowed limit (ACI says).
Those statistics are really amazing, but what I think is that Italian roads and motorways are very dangerous. Many people during the week, while going to work, have accidents due to bad maintenance of bad structure of the roads. Due to high speed too.
